This Sources Sought Synopsis (SSS) is in support of Market Research being conducted by the United States Air Force to identify potential repair sources and to determine if this effort can be competitive or a Small Business Set-Aside. This is not a Request for Proposal (or solicitation) or an indication that a contractual commitment will exist for this requirement. The government does not intend to award a contract on the basis of this market research. No funds are available to fund the information solicited. 564 AMXS/MXDXA located at Tinker Air Force Base is requesting information, pursuant to FAR PART 10, in support of Market Research to identify potential sources for the repair of the NSN(s) listed below. The Government will use this information to determine the best future acquisition strategy for this procurement. The government does not have the associated technical data to provide to potential sources. No qualification requirements or Technical Orders exist. Consequently, potential sources for this effort typically would be companies who have a license or agreement with the Original Equipment Manufacturer (OEM), The Boeing Company, to complete the work described, including military specific modifications. The contractor shall provide all labor, tools, equipment, test equipment, material, parts, quality control, transportation, and inspection manuals necessary to remove and replace damaged flanges and bellows including trimming the splitter assembly on KC-135 bleed air ducts. The work encompasses the disassembly, cleaning, inspection, reassembly, dimensional verification, penetrant inspection, hydrostatic testing, and finishing actions required to remove and replace damaged flanges and bellows and trim the splitter assembly. The government requests that interested parties respond to this notice in writing including details of your ability to either obtain a copy of the OEM's repair manual (including disassembly, repair, test and an illustrated parts breakdown including part numbers) or an OEM licensee agreement certifying your business is approved by the OEM to repair this equipment. The item requiring repair is a KC-135 bleed air duct: Part Number NSN 5-98333-6 1660-01-593-8211 DUCT ASSY, AIR CONDITIONING-HEATING, AIRCRAFT Technical Orders applicable to this sources sought synopsis are as follows: Tech Order DATE N/A The point of contact is Herbert Duncan, PCO.
